diff --git a/src/utils/validate.js b/src/utils/validate.js
index c8edcac42927d0241a1c8725319e12282e68800d..72ea279069e0bc8d939b37dfd0435a181ed6f479 100644
--- a/src/utils/validate.js
+++ b/src/utils/validate.js
@@ -29,3 +29,9 @@ export function isPhone (s) {
 export function isURL (s) {
   return /^http[s]?:\/\/.*/.test(s)
 }
+
+/* 校验字母*/
+export function alphanumeric(s) {
+  return /^[a-zA-Z]+$/.test(s)
+}
+
diff --git a/src/views/base/housing/modules/NoticeForm.vue b/src/views/base/housing/modules/NoticeForm.vue
index 02a35d6584a1f7475e3d4168074356f4f95a3635..8ccf8e7e0142138f6365365c6072d3cac69f8ff9 100644
--- a/src/views/base/housing/modules/NoticeForm.vue
+++ b/src/views/base/housing/modules/NoticeForm.vue
@@ -86,6 +86,14 @@
               <a-input v-model="model.adminPassword" placeholder="请输入管理员登录密码"></a-input>
             </a-form-model-item>
           </a-col>
+          <a-col :span="12">
+              <a-form-model-item label="访问域名前缀" :labelCol="labelCol" :wrapperCol="wrapperCol" prop="accessAddress"
+              >
+              <a-input v-model="model.accessAddress" placeholder="请输入访问域名前缀"
+                  addon-after=".group.hjxbc.cn"></a-input>
+              <p v-if="model.accessAddress">访问域名:{{ model.accessAddress }}.group.hjxbc.cn</p>
+              </a-form-model-item>
+            </a-col>
         </a-row>
         <a-row>
           <a-col :span="24">
@@ -104,7 +112,7 @@
   import { httpAction, getAction } from '@/api/manage'
   import { validateDuplicateValue } from '@/utils/util'
   import {ajaxGetDictItems,getDictItemsFromCache} from '@/api/api'
-  import { isMobile } from '@/utils/validate'
+  import { isMobile,alphanumeric } from '@/utils/validate'
 
   export default {
     name: 'PropertyChargruleForm',
@@ -126,6 +134,13 @@
           callback('请输入正确的联系人电话!');
         }
       }
+      const isAlphanumeric = (rule, value, callback) => {
+      if (value && alphanumeric(value)) {
+        callback()
+      } else {
+        callback('请输入带字母的域名前缀')
+      }
+    }
       return {
         model:{
           communityName: '',
@@ -144,6 +159,7 @@
           adminPhone: '',
           adminPassword: '',
           adminAvatar: '',
+          accessAddress: '',
          },
         labelCol: {
           xs: { span: 24 },
@@ -168,6 +184,10 @@
             { validator: validateToNextPhone }
           ],
           adminPassword: [{ required: true, message: '请输入管理员登录密码', trigger: 'blur' }],
+          accessAddress: [
+          { required: true, message: '请输入访问域名前缀', trigger: 'blur' },
+          { validator: isAlphanumeric },
+        ],
           adminAvatar: [{ required: true, message: '请上传管理员头像', trigger: 'blur' }]
         },
         url: {